What is Hive?
Hive is a decentralized, open-source blockchain designed for fast and feeless transactions. Think of it as a digital infrastructure: just as roads connect cities, Hive provides the framework for various applications to operate efficiently. Whether it’s powering social networks or enabling microtransactions, Hive is built for scalability and accessibility.
Key Features of Hive
Hive comes with a range of features, each tailored to enhance its functionality. Here are some of its standout attributes:
- Decentralization: Hive operates on a distributed network, making it resistant to censorship and single points of failure.
- Fast Transactions: With near-instant transaction speeds, Hive is ideal for real-time applications.
- Feeless Transactions: Users can transact without incurring fees, lowering the barrier to entry.
- Scalability: Designed to handle a high volume of transactions, ensuring smooth operation even with increased usage.

Applications of Hive in the Blockchain Space
Hive is versatile, with applications spanning various sectors:
- Social Media: Platforms like Hive.blog and PeakD reward users for creating and curating content.
- Gaming: Blockchain-based games use Hive for in-game transactions and asset ownership.
- Content Creation: Artists and writers can monetize their work directly through Hive-powered platforms.
- Decentralized Finance (DeFi): Hive supports various DeFi projects, offering users access to decentralized financial services.
How Hive Works
Understanding Hive’s architecture is crucial to appreciate its capabilities. Here are some key aspects:
- Delegated Proof of Stake (DPoS): Hive uses DPoS for consensus, allowing stakeholders to vote for block producers (witnesses).
- Resource Credits: Users are allocated resource credits that replenish over time, limiting spam and abuse.
- Smart Contracts: Hive supports smart contracts, enabling developers to build complex decentralized applications.
- Tokenomics: Hive has its native token, HIVE, used for transactions, staking, and governance.
